Prosecution To Demand Stripping of Immunity of Siderov, Tsvetanov, Stanishev

Bulgaria's Chief Prosecutor Sotir Tsatsarov will demand the stripping of the immunity of the Ataka leader Volen Siderov and the GERB deputy leader Tsvetan Tsvetanov, Tsatsarov told journalists.

He will also request the stripping of immunity of former Bulgarian Socialist Party leader Sergei Stanishev who is currently an MEP.

Interim PM Believes Bulgarian Gov't Will Be Formed in Up to 3 Weeks

A new government will be set up because otherwise Bulgaria will not be able to update the budget, caretaker Prime Minister Georgi Bliznashki said.

In what was described as Bliznashki's last interview as PM, he voiced his hope that parties would overcome swiftly overcome their differences to take part in the future government.

GERB, DPS To Negotiate On Government Formation

The centre-right GERB and the Movement for Rights and Freedoms (DPS) will negotiate on Tuesday afternoon on the formation and support for new government.

At a press conference on Monday DPS leader Lyutvi Mestan said his party will offer unconditional support for a minority GERB government, but refused to support a government formed in coalition with far nationalist parties.

DPS Offers 'Unconditional Support' to GERB Minority Cabinet

Movement for Rights and Freedoms (DPS) leader Lyutvi Mestan said Monday his party would throw its unconditional support behind a single-party minority cabinet.

The party's Chairman outlined two worst-case scenarios ahead of Bulgaria: "new elections or an unprincipled anti-European coalition" in which nationalist entities could take part.
